How Much Are Security Cameras to Install? (2026 Labor & Price Guide)

Buying the perfect security cameras for your property is only half the battle. Once you have the boxes in hand, you have to figure out how to get them onto your walls, wired correctly, and linked to your smartphone network.

While DIY wireless cameras are cheap to pop onto a shelf, professional hardwired surveillance requires structural labor.

So, how much are security cameras to install? On average, the professional labor cost to install a security camera system ranges from $590 to $2,040 for a standard residential layout. On a per-camera basis, expect to pay between $80 and $250 per camera for professional installation labor, depending on how difficult it is to run the hidden structural wires.  

For high-end, heavy-duty commercial or enterprise systems, installation labor routinely ranges from $1,500 to over $10,000+ based on the size and complexity of the facility.  

1. Installation Labor Costs: Wired vs. Wireless

The single biggest cost driver for installation is infrastructure. Simply put: running physical data cables through walls takes far more time and technical skill than sticking a battery-powered unit to a gutter.

Wired Camera Installation ($150 – $500 Per Camera)

Hardwired configurations (such as PoE IP cameras or traditional coaxial CCTV setups) are the gold standard for high-end security because they never suffer from dropped Wi-Fi signals.

  • Why it costs more: Technicians have to navigate dusty attics, crawl spaces, and wall cavities to pull solid copper networking cables (like Cat5e or Cat6) from each camera location back to a central Network Video Recorder (NVR). They must also drill through exterior brick, stone, or siding and apply waterproof caulking.

Wireless Camera Setup ($50 – $150 Per Camera)

Wireless smart cameras (like battery-powered or plug-in residential units) require far less structural modification.

  • Why it's more affordable: The labor here focuses strictly on mounting the brackets securely to your siding or ceilings and programming the device's software to sync smoothly with your local Wi-Fi router.

2. Average Complete System Installation Cost Breakdown

Most property owners deploy multi-camera layouts to completely eliminate dark corners and blind spots. Real-world professional installation invoices across the United States typically scale based on property size:  

System Size & Scope

Average Total Installed Cost (Equipment + Labor)

Small 2-Camera Setup (e.g., Doorbell + Floodlight)

$400 – $800

Standard 4-Camera Home System (Full exterior coverage)

$600 – $1,600

Large 8-Camera Residential System (Estates or large perimeters)

$2,000 – $3,500

Small Business/Commercial System (5–10 high-end IP cameras)

$2,400 – $7,000

Enterprise Facility System (16–32+ cameras, network racks, server builds)

$15,000 – $50,000+

3. What Hidden Factors Push Installation Costs Higher?

When a security specialist drafts a quote for your property, they look at several unique structural hurdles that can drive labor costs into higher brackets:

  • High Peaks and Accessibility: Standard single-story roofs are easy to wire. If a technician needs specialized scaffolding, boom lifts, or extended extension ladders to mount cameras on a multi-story building, labor rates increase.

  • Trenching and Conduit Work: If you need a security camera attached to a remote parking lot light pole, a detached garage, or a distant entry gate, workers must dig physical trenches or run heavy-duty metal conduits underground to protect the lines, which adds significant material and labor fees.

  • Monitors, Server Racks, and Backup Power: Building a centralized security hub—complete with a dedicated monitoring station, multi-terabyte Hikvision NVR drives, network switches, and a UPS backup power supply to survive blackouts—requires extensive network configuration that adds to the total invoice.

4. Why Pay for Professional Surveillance Installation?

While attempting a DIY install can save you upfront money, security camera placement is a precise science. A single poorly angled camera creates massive blind spots that intruders can easily exploit.

Professional installation ensures:

  • Flawless Angles: Maximum coverage with zero blind spots.

  • Clean Aesthetics: No messy, dangling, or exposed wires that can be cut or damaged by weather.

  • Proper Network Security: Firewalls are correctly configured so your remote mobile app viewing channels remain 100% encrypted and protected against hackers.
